Two Western Conference teams aggressively pursuing Sean Monahan
The Montreal Canadiens are in the hunt for the playoffs, with a resurgent lineup, and with Martin St. Louis as bench boss. Martin St. Louis has turned the Canadiens organization around for the better, as they are 12-11-2 and 6th in a stacked Atlantic Division.
A veteran whose also been thriving under St. Louis is Sean Monahan who the Calgary Flames traded to the Montreal Canadiens in the off-season, along with a 2025 Conditional 1st round pick. Monahan was viewed as entirely a cap dump, so the Flames could acquire Nazem Kadri, but now it appears Monahan could help the Habs add even more assets at the deadline.
According to Danny Dube there are teams who could use Monahan's talents in a secondary role:
«Teams with a top line that produces 40% of their scoring are going to want a guy like him (Monahan) who can bring that 200-foot game and secondary scoring,» said Dubé on Monahan's attractiveness as an asset. » I'll tell you who will be interested. Dallas, for sure. Edmonton, for sure. Then you look around the league at Colorado, they have one line working right now as well.»
Dube expanded upon the conversation, with Marco D'amico, stating the Canadiens have inquired about the Edmonton Oilers prospect Xavier Bourgalt who would be a return for Monahan.
If so, the value for the veteran center stays steady as the Canadiens will want to recoup their 2025 1st round pick lost to the Flames.
